Yes, the steeper the concentration gradient, the faster the rate of diffusion. This is because there is a greater difference in concentration between two regions, driving molecules to move from areas of high concentration to areas of low concentration more rapidly.

How does the concentration gradient affect osmosis?

The concentration gradient in osmosis refers to the difference in solute concentration between two solutions separated by a semi-permeable membrane. Water will move from an area of low solute concentration to an area of high solute concentration in an attempt to equalize the concentration on both sides of the membrane. The steeper the concentration gradient, the faster the rate of osmosis.

What are the factors that affect the rate of osmosis?

Factors that affect the rate of osmosis include the concentration gradient between the solutions, the surface area of the membrane through which osmosis is occurring, the thickness of the membrane, and the temperature of the solutions. Additionally, the presence of solutes that can affect the water potential of the solutions will also impact the rate of osmosis.

How gradient afects a streams erosive energy?

Gradient affects a stream's erosive energy by determining the speed and steepness of its flow. A steeper gradient results in a faster flow velocity, which increases the stream's erosive power by allowing it to transport more sediment and erode the streambed more efficiently. Conversely, a gentler gradient leads to slower flow and reduced erosive capacity.


How does gradient affect erosion?

Gradient, or slope steepness, directly affects erosion by influencing the speed and force of flowing water. Steeper gradients result in faster-moving water, which can carry more sediment and erode more material. Higher gradients also increase the likelihood of landslides and mass wasting, which contribute to erosion.
